An assessment is a process of investigating something and evaluating it in reference to a standard previously set by an organization. An assessment is helpful in a number of ways. Firstly, it helps promote growth. When deficiencies are found within a system, a solution can be made. Secondly, it enhances efficiency. The more frequent the assessment, the lesser problems and probable risks accumulate.

Creating an assessment plan is essential in ensuring the proper execution of a program. An assessment plan details the information regarding future evaluations of the program. This information includes when and how the assessment will be conducted.

A variety of information is needed in a program assessment plan, and identifying them can be a complicated and time-consuming task. Developing A Program Assessment Plan

Academic program assessment plans help those who are in charge of the academic development build and promote standards and mechanisms for academic program assessment and improvement university-wide. these program assessments help us better understand the students and the importance of aligning their interests to their choice of programs, to make changes to our curricula or our pedagogies in the interest of improving student learning, and to define and explain the value and excellence of a university’s or school’s contributions to student learning at all levels, including faculty research and our involvement with the wider community.

Below are some important suggestions and steps that you can always consider in making your Program Assessment Plan:

Step 1: Identify Learning Outcomes

The first step in crafting a program assessment plan is identifying meaningful student learning outcomes that reflect the goals and values of your specific program.

Step 2: Develop A Curriculum Mapping

Once you have identified your program-based student learning outcomes, develop a Curriculum Mapping Matrix. This matrix identified the connections between required courses and experiences and your program-level learning outcomes. In other words, it asks you to document the learning experiences that students will have that will prepare them to meet your outcomes. The matrix also asks you to indicate whether the students’ ability to demonstrate each outcome is expected to be emerging, strengthening, or achieved.

Step 3: Align Assessment Measures To Programs The Draft And Implement It

In choosing your measures and methods, think carefully about what assessments will provide you with information that meets the following three purposes:

  • Documenting whether or not your program’s intended outcomes are actually being achieved
  •  Informing departmental faculty and other decision makers of areas of strength
  • Revealing student learning needs in order to drive program improvement

FAQs

What is program assessment?

Program assessment is defined as the systematic and ongoing method of gathering, analyzing and using information from various sources about a program and measuring program outcomes in order to improve student learning.

What is a good assessment plan?

A good assessment should include the following: The location and time the assessment will take place. Ensure the evidence produced will be authentic, reliable, valid and sufficient. Identify any mandatory assessment methods.

What is program assessment and evaluation?

One way to frame the difference between assessment and program evaluation is to say that an assessment project focuses on an area of concern, weakness or difficulty in student learning, whereas a program evaluation project focuses on a topic of interest to the department/program more broadly.
